Best Saline County Private Schools (2025)

For the 2025 school year, there are 3 private schools serving 264 students in Saline County, MO (there are 19 public schools, serving 3,446 public students). 7% of all K-12 students in Saline County, MO are educated in private schools (compared to the MO state average of 12%).
The top ranked private school in Saline County, MO is St. Peter Catholic School.
The average acceptance rate is 98%, which is higher than the Missouri private school average acceptance rate of 85%.
67% of private schools in Saline County, MO are religiously affiliated (most commonly Baptist and Catholic).
